3. Foundational Components
- 3.1. U-Boot
- 3.2. Kernel
- 3.2.1. Users Guide
- 3.2.2. Kernel Drivers
- 3.2.2.1. Audio
- 3.2.2.2. Crypto
- 3.2.2.3. MCAN
- 3.2.2.4. DSS
- 3.2.2.5. EQEP
- 3.2.2.6. GPIO
- 3.2.2.7. I2C
- 3.2.2.8. CPSW Ethernet
- 3.2.2.9. NETCONF/YANG
- 3.2.2.10. PWM
- 3.2.2.11. OSPI/QSPI NOR/NAND
- 3.2.2.12. SPI
- 3.2.2.13. NAND
- 3.2.2.14. MMC/SD
- 3.2.2.14.1. Introduction
- 3.2.2.14.2. References
- 3.2.2.14.3. Acronyms & Definitions
- 3.2.2.14.4. Features
- 3.2.2.14.5. SD: Supported High Speed Modes
- 3.2.2.14.6. Driver Configuration
- 3.2.2.14.7. Listing MMC devices from Linux
- 3.2.2.14.8. Create partitions in eMMC UDA
- 3.2.2.14.9. Formatting eMMC partitions from Linux
- 3.2.2.14.10. Flash eMMC for MMCSD boot
- 3.2.2.15. UART
- 3.2.2.16. UBIFS
- 3.2.2.17. USB
- 3.2.2.18. Voltage & Thermal Management (VTM)
- 3.2.2.19. Watchdog
- 3.2.3. LTP-DDT Validation
- 3.3. Power Management
- 3.4. Security
- 3.5. Filesystem
- 3.6. Tools
- 3.7. Hypervisor
- 3.7.1. Jailhouse
- 3.7.1.1. Overview
- 3.7.1.2. Enabling hypervisor on AM62LX platform
- 3.7.1.3. Building Jailhouse Image for AM62LX platform
- 3.7.1.4. Generate SD Card Image for Jailhouse
- 3.7.1.5. Booting the SD Card Image
- 3.7.1.6. Pre-built components in Jailhouse Image
- 3.7.1.7. Jailhouse Interface
- 3.7.1.8. Running Jailhouse Demos on AM62LX
- 3.7.1.9. Memory Reservation
- 3.7.1.10. Hardware Modules Reservation
- 3.7.1.11. Root-cell configuration
- 3.7.1.12. Performance
- 3.7.1. Jailhouse
- 3.8. Virtualization
- 3.9. Machine Learning
- 3.9.1. TensorFlow Lite (LiteRT)
- 3.9.2. ONNX Runtime
- 3.9.3. Arm NN
- 3.9.4. Arm Compute Library
- 3.9.5. NNStreamer
- 3.10. ARM Trusted Firmware-A